"Back to My Roots" is one of Lucky Dube's early hits. This exceptional performance captures him just as he just as he was peaking in energy and excitement on his second tour of the U.S. Shot at Bay Street, in Sag Harbor, New York in the summer of 1990, this concert features 90 minutes of non-stop motion and sound-not just from Lucky, but from all the members of his wonderful band, The Slaves, as well. In this song especially, we need to big up his background singers, Thandie Sikhutshwa, Ntombi Mtshali and Bhere Shandu.
